When you are looking at garage door repair costs, several variables shape the final bill. The complexity of the mechanical issue is the biggest factor, as replacing a single torsion spring is a very different task than realigning a bent track or swapping out a damaged panel. The type of materials used for your door, the brand of your opener system, and the specific labor required all play a role in the total. The lifespan of a garage door in Lexington-Fayette can vary depending on the material, quality of installation, and maintenance. Generally, a well-maintained door can last anywhere from 15 to 30 years. However, as they age, components can wear out, affecting performance and safety, making replacement a wise consideration. One of the most common problems with garage doors is a broken torsion spring. This spring is crucial for counterbalancing the door's weight, allowing it to open and close smoothly. When a spring breaks, the door becomes extremely heavy and unsafe to operate. Other frequent issues include malfunctioning openers, worn rollers, or damaged tracks. Call for an estimate.
Yes, side mount garage door openers, also known as jackshaft openers, can be installed by licensed pros in Lexington-Fayette. These are a great option for garages with low headroom or when you want to free up ceiling space.
